Rolling Papers

What Are Rolling Papers?

Rolling papers are thin sheets made from materials like rice, hemp, wood pulp, or flax. They are used to manually roll cannabis into a joint. Available in various sizes, flavors, and thicknesses, rolling papers offer a customizable smoking experience.

Pros of Rolling Papers

  1. Customization: Rolling papers allow users to control the size and shape of the joint, offering a tailored smoking experience.
  2. Cost-Effective: Generally cheaper than pre-rolled cones, rolling papers are a budget-friendly option.
  3. Variety: Available in numerous materials, flavors, and sizes, rolling papers cater to diverse preferences.
  4. Portability: Easy to carry and store, rolling papers are convenient for on-the-go use.

Cons of Rolling Papers

  1. Skill Requirement: Rolling a perfect joint requires practice and skill, which can be challenging for beginners.
  2. Time-Consuming: Rolling a joint takes more time compared to simply filling a pre-rolled cone.
  3. Consistency: Achieving a consistent roll each time can be difficult, leading to uneven burns and inconsistent smoking experiences.

Pre-Rolled Cones

What Are Pre-Rolled Cones?

Pre-rolled cones are ready-made joints that only require filling with cannabis. Made from the same materials as rolling papers, these cones come with a built-in filter and are pre-shaped for convenience.

Pros of Pre-Rolled Cones

  1. Ease of Use: Ideal for beginners or those with limited rolling skills, pre-rolled cones are easy to fill and use.
  2. Time-Saving: Significantly quicker to prepare than rolling papers, pre-rolled cones offer convenience for those with busy lifestyles.
  3. Consistency: Pre-rolled cones provide a uniform shape and size, ensuring a consistent smoking experience every time.
  4. Less Waste: Since pre-rolled cones come with built-in filters and are pre-shaped, there's less wastage of materials.

Cons of Pre-Rolled Cones

  1. Cost: Generally more expensive than rolling papers, pre-rolled cones can be a less economical choice.
  2. Limited Customization: Pre-rolled cones come in fixed sizes and shapes, offering less control over the joint's final appearance and size.
  3. Bulkiness: Pre-rolled cones can be bulkier to carry compared to a pack of rolling papers.
